Web14 mrt. 2024 · With an average NFIP flood insurance rate of $716 per year, Utah has the cheapest flood insurance of any U.S. state. Rounding out the best states for cheap flood insurance are Alaska, North Dakota, Nevada, and Iowa. Utah: $716. Alaska: $747. North Dakota: $805. Nevada: $805. Iowa: $819. WebBond Insurance: What Is Special About Munis? VIKRAM NANDA and RAJDEEP SINGH* ABSTRACT Close to 50% of municipal bonds are prepackaged with insurance at the time of ... Insurance can, for instance, be valuable for some low-risk bonds, while it can be undesirable for other higher-risk bonds. Bond insurance is a type of insurance policy that a bond issuer purchases that guarantees the repayment of the principal and all associated interest payments to the bondholders in the event of default.
